铅及其化合物对接触铅者的遗传损伤情况已逐渐现引起了学者们的重视。已有多篇文献报道接触高剂量铅可引起明显的染色体损伤,并且损伤程度与其血铅水平相关。但接触铅浓度在最高容许浓度左右的工人染色体损伤情况资料较少,我们对某印刷厂84例接触铅工人的染色体损伤情况进行了调查,并对调查结果进行了分析比较。
The genetic damage of lead and its compounds to contact with lead has gradually attracted the attention of scholars. It has been reported in many literatures that exposure to high doses of lead can cause significant chromosomal damage and the degree of damage is related to its blood lead level. However, there was less data on chromosome damage among workers exposed to lead concentrations up to the maximum allowable concentration. We investigated the chromosomal damage of 84 lead-exposed workers in a printing house and compared the results of the surveys.
